{"id":23478,"date":"2025-09-12T13:33:20","date_gmt":"2025-09-12T13:33:20","guid":{"rendered":"https:\/\/getdevdone.com\/blog\/?p=23478"},"modified":"2025-09-12T13:33:20","modified_gmt":"2025-09-12T13:33:20","slug":"hotel-website-development","status":"publish","type":"post","link":"https:\/\/getdevdone.com\/blog\/hotel-website-development.html","title":{"rendered":"Hotel website development"},"content":{"rendered":"\n<p><\/p>\n\n\n\n<p>A hospitality brand needed a direct booking channel that was fast to launch, easy for guests to use, and simple for staff to operate. We served as the strategic engineering partner from requirements to deployment, delivering a cross-browser, mobile-ready WordPress site with booking flows in <strong>2 weeks<\/strong>, an expedited schedule at roughly <strong>3\u00d7<\/strong> pace.<\/p>\n\n\n\n<h2 class=\"wp-block-heading\">Business need<\/h2>\n\n\n\n<p>The hotel required a single site where guests could check dates, see available rooms, view clear pricing and policies, and complete a reservation on desktop or mobile. The business also needed straightforward controls to update rates, blackout dates, room content, offers, and policies without developer dependence. Reliability, accessibility, and a clear path from search to confirmation were essential.<\/p>\n\n\n\n<h2 class=\"wp-block-heading\">Our approach<\/h2>\n\n\n\n<p>We ran a focused discovery to capture booking rules, room types, seasonal pricing, and required policies. We produced a concise technical specification and acceptance criteria aligned to the <strong>2-week<\/strong> timeline, then designed the site architecture and content model to keep inventory, rates, and restrictions consistent. Development followed the provided designs, with QA tied to critical paths, date search, availability display, pricing accuracy, guest details, confirmation, and admin updates. The project concluded with production deployment and a lean runbook for day-to-day operations.<\/p>\n\n\n\n<h2 class=\"wp-block-heading\">Solution<\/h2>\n\n\n\n<p>We delivered a direct booking site that guides guests from date selection to confirmation in a few steps, while giving hotel staff the tools to keep inventory and content current.<\/p>\n\n\n\n<p><strong>Key specifics, functionality that drives value<\/strong><\/p>\n\n\n\n<ul class=\"wp-block-list\">\n<li><strong>Date and occupancy search<\/strong>, guests choose check-in, check-out, and number of guests to see only eligible rooms<\/li>\n\n\n\n<li><strong>Availability and rate display<\/strong>, per-night pricing with taxes and fees shown clearly before checkout<\/li>\n\n\n\n<li><strong>Room detail pages<\/strong>, amenities, photos, bed configuration, and house rules presented in plain language<\/li>\n\n\n\n<li><strong>Add-ons and specials<\/strong>, optional extras and limited-time offers surfaced during booking<\/li>\n\n\n\n<li><strong>Promo code support<\/strong>, apply codes with immediate price updates and eligibility notes<\/li>\n\n\n\n<li><strong>Policies and guarantees<\/strong>, cancellation, check-in times, and deposit terms shown before payment<\/li>\n\n\n\n<li><strong>Guest details and confirmation<\/strong>, streamlined form, instant on-screen confirmation, and email receipt<\/li>\n\n\n\n<li><strong>Content and offer management<\/strong>, staff update rooms, rates, blackout dates, and packages in the CMS<\/li>\n\n\n\n<li><strong>Basic reporting hooks<\/strong>, export reservations and query booking data for operations reviews<\/li>\n<\/ul>\n\n\n\n<h2 class=\"wp-block-heading\">Outcome<\/h2>\n\n\n\n<p>The hotel launched a direct booking website in <strong>2 weeks<\/strong>, with consistent experiences on desktop and mobile. Guests can search dates, compare rooms, and reserve in fewer steps, while staff manage rates, availability, and offers on their own schedule. The brand now has a maintainable foundation for seasonal campaigns and future enhancements without rework.<\/p>\n","protected":false},"excerpt":{"rendered":"<p>See how we helped a hospitality brand launch a mobile-ready direct booking website in 2 weeks, guiding guests from date search to confirmation in fewer steps. The hotel now manages rates, availability, and offers in one place, reducing reliance on third-party channels.<\/p>\n","protected":false},"author":2,"featured_media":14837,"comment_status":"closed","ping_status":"closed","sticky":false,"template":"","format":"standard","meta":{"_acf_changed":false,"advgb_blocks_editor_width":"","advgb_blocks_columns_visual_guide":"","footnotes":""},"categories":[743,752],"tags":[767,814],"class_list":["post-23478","post","type-post","status-publish","format-standard","has-post-thumbnail","hentry","category-case-study","category-wordpress-development","tag-accessibility","tag-wordpress"],"acf":[],"aioseo_notices":[],"author_meta":{"display_name":"GetDevDone Team","author_link":"https:\/\/getdevdone.com\/blog\/author\/admin-p2h"},"featured_img":"https:\/\/s3.amazonaws.com\/newblog.psd2html.com\/wp-content\/uploads\/2022\/06\/13070637\/Intro-preview-2-300x300.png","coauthors":[],"tax_additional":{"categories":{"linked":["<a href=\"https:\/\/getdevdone.com\/blog\/category\/case-study\" class=\"advgb-post-tax-term\">Case study<\/a>","<a href=\"https:\/\/getdevdone.com\/blog\/category\/wordpress-development\" class=\"advgb-post-tax-term\">WordPress development<\/a>"],"unlinked":["<span class=\"advgb-post-tax-term\">Case study<\/span>","<span class=\"advgb-post-tax-term\">WordPress development<\/span>"]},"tags":{"linked":["<a href=\"https:\/\/getdevdone.com\/blog\/category\/wordpress-development\" class=\"advgb-post-tax-term\">Accessibility<\/a>","<a href=\"https:\/\/getdevdone.com\/blog\/category\/wordpress-development\" class=\"advgb-post-tax-term\">WordPress<\/a>"],"unlinked":["<span class=\"advgb-post-tax-term\">Accessibility<\/span>","<span class=\"advgb-post-tax-term\">WordPress<\/span>"]}},"comment_count":"0","relative_dates":{"created":"Posted 7 months ago","modified":"Updated 7 months ago"},"absolute_dates":{"created":"Posted on September 12, 2025","modified":"Updated on September 12, 2025"},"absolute_dates_time":{"created":"Posted on September 12, 2025 1:33 pm","modified":"Updated on September 12, 2025 1:33 pm"},"featured_img_caption":"","series_order":"","featured_image_urls":{"thumbnail_723x315":"https:\/\/s3.amazonaws.com\/newblog.psd2html.com\/wp-content\/uploads\/2022\/06\/13070637\/Intro-preview-2-400x315.png","thumbnail_723x315-2x":"https:\/\/s3.amazonaws.com\/newblog.psd2html.com\/wp-content\/uploads\/2022\/06\/13070637\/Intro-preview-2.png","thumbnail_723x315-3x":"https:\/\/s3.amazonaws.com\/newblog.psd2html.com\/wp-content\/uploads\/2022\/06\/13070637\/Intro-preview-2.png","thumbnail_770x510":"https:\/\/s3.amazonaws.com\/newblog.psd2html.com\/wp-content\/uploads\/2022\/06\/13070637\/Intro-preview-2.png","thumbnail_770x510-2x":"https:\/\/s3.amazonaws.com\/newblog.psd2html.com\/wp-content\/uploads\/2022\/06\/13070637\/Intro-preview-2.png","thumbnail_770x510-3x":"https:\/\/s3.amazonaws.com\/newblog.psd2html.com\/wp-content\/uploads\/2022\/06\/13070637\/Intro-preview-2.png"},"featured_post_color":"#0a1c76","author_avatar":"https:\/\/secure.gravatar.com\/avatar\/c67d54df2c6849e5b7af3126c36fe55b10f9d6a14b227d14b35af6c027abb195?s=96&d=mm&r=g","author_position":null,"reading_time":"<span class=\"span-reading-time rt-reading-time\"><span class=\"rt-label rt-prefix\"><\/span> <span class=\"rt-time\"> 2<\/span> <span class=\"rt-label rt-postfix\">min read<\/span><\/span>","prev_post":{"slug":"subscription-website-development-for-ad-ideas-and-campaign-assets","name":"Subscription website development for ad ideas and campaign assets"},"next_post":{"slug":"e-commerce-platform-development-for-natural-and-healthy-products","name":"E-commerce platform development for natural and healthy products"},"related_posts":["how-we-used-webflow-to-redevelop-winona-lake-grace-church-website","wordpress-front-end-development-best-practices-and-common-mistakes","the-best-wordpress-developer-tools-to-use-in-2020"],"_links":{"self":[{"href":"https:\/\/getdevdone.com\/blog\/wp-json\/wp\/v2\/posts\/23478","targetHints":{"allow":["GET"]}}],"collection":[{"href":"https:\/\/getdevdone.com\/blog\/wp-json\/wp\/v2\/posts"}],"about":[{"href":"https:\/\/getdevdone.com\/blog\/wp-json\/wp\/v2\/types\/post"}],"author":[{"embeddable":true,"href":"https:\/\/getdevdone.com\/blog\/wp-json\/wp\/v2\/users\/2"}],"replies":[{"embeddable":true,"href":"https:\/\/getdevdone.com\/blog\/wp-json\/wp\/v2\/comments?post=23478"}],"version-history":[{"count":2,"href":"https:\/\/getdevdone.com\/blog\/wp-json\/wp\/v2\/posts\/23478\/revisions"}],"predecessor-version":[{"id":24664,"href":"https:\/\/getdevdone.com\/blog\/wp-json\/wp\/v2\/posts\/23478\/revisions\/24664"}],"wp:featuredmedia":[{"embeddable":true,"href":"https:\/\/getdevdone.com\/blog\/wp-json\/wp\/v2\/media\/14837"}],"wp:attachment":[{"href":"https:\/\/getdevdone.com\/blog\/wp-json\/wp\/v2\/media?parent=23478"}],"wp:term":[{"taxonomy":"category","embeddable":true,"href":"https:\/\/getdevdone.com\/blog\/wp-json\/wp\/v2\/categories?post=23478"},{"taxonomy":"post_tag","embeddable":true,"href":"https:\/\/getdevdone.com\/blog\/wp-json\/wp\/v2\/tags?post=23478"}],"curies":[{"name":"wp","href":"https:\/\/api.w.org\/{rel}","templated":true}]}}